Block
#12,427,884
38w
7 txs1,159,724 confs
Transactions
7
Total Output
₳1,046,892.46
$158.6K
Fees
₳2.58
Size
6.82 KB
6,986 bytes
Details
Hash
cd22c9c11ab198fffbb0a87b54e1e9d603e98f1ba37f85520fbbbc9355898a5b
Epoch / Slot
Epoch 584 · slot 167,081,357 · epoch-slot 156,557
Timestamp
38w · Tue, 23 Sep 2025 17:14:08 GMT
Block producer
VRF key
vrf_vk1r…pqk7d35p
Op cert
c58e3157…911f776a
Op cert counter
22